Aizawl FC threaten with hunger strike if not included in top division next season

STRONG STATEMENTS FROM THE CHAMPIONS stating their demand to be in part of the top division post the speculated merger of the I-League and Indian Super League.

The owner of Aizawl had made it clear to all that Aizawl FC must be part of the top flight of Indian football. The club issued a statement saying that we have written formally to the AIFF about their concern and will see to it that their demands are met. The club went on to say they intend to go to any extent to see that the club is served with their request.

In their tweet, AFC further mentioned if they do not get the desired response from AIFF they would approach the Indian government authorities, the Prime Minister and even the President of the Asian Football Confederation. Last task on their plan of action to get their request heard is to go onto to sit-in protests worldwide and even fast unto death.
